How to prepare for a job interview at Stax Trade Centres Ltd.
β¨Know the Role Inside Out
Before your interview, make sure you understand what a Shop Floor Assistant does. Familiarise yourself with the daily tasks and responsibilities, such as stock management and customer service. This will help you answer questions confidently and show that you're genuinely interested in the position.
β¨Dress for Success
Even though itβs a shop floor role, first impressions matter! Dress smartly and appropriately for the interview. A neat appearance shows that you take the opportunity seriously and respect the companyβs culture.
β¨Prepare Your Questions
Interviews are a two-way street. Prepare some thoughtful questions about the team dynamics or the companyβs values. This not only demonstrates your interest but also helps you gauge if the company is the right fit for you.
β¨Practice Common Interview Questions
Think about common questions you might be asked, like your experience in retail or how you handle difficult customers. Practising your answers can help you articulate your thoughts clearly during the interview, making you feel more at ease.
